What Is a Motorsport Master Cylinder?
A master cylinder is a hydraulic component responsible for converting pedal force into hydraulic pressure. This pressure actuates your brake or clutch system. In motorsport, every gram counts. Precision engineering is essential to ensure optimal performance. Choosing the correct specification, including material, size, weight, and sealing system, is crucial for reliability on track.

Advanced Design for Precision and Reliability
Our master cylinders are not only lightweight; they are engineered for demanding use. Key features of our designs include:
Spherical Bearing Type: An 8mm I/D bearing pivots with the pedal arc. This minimizes side load and seal wear, ensuring a longer lifespan.
Twin-Piston Seal System: Provides consistent pressure and long-term reliability in harsh motorsport environments.
Hard Anodised Surface: Enhances resistance to wear, corrosion, and brake fluid exposure.
All models come equipped with standard Girling flange mounting. This feature makes them direct replacements for popular motorsport brands.
